Parryville couple wed 50 years

Raymond and Betty Stuckley of Parryville recently celebrated their 50th wedding anniversary.

They were married June 20, 1964, by Justice of The Peace Neri Kane in Palmerton.Mrs. Stuckley is the daughter of the late Liona and Kenneth Frohnheiser of Lehighton.Her husband is the son of the late Raymond and Ardella Stuckley of Parryville.The couple has five children: Roberta Heiney of Lehighton; Raymond III, husband of Petey of Lehighton; Wadealan, husband of Margie of Missouri; Glenn at home; and the late Robert.They have eight grandchildren: Missy Heckman, Kenny Heckman, Angela Stuckley, Amber Stuckley, Samantha Stuckley, Austin Stuckley, Savannah Stuckley and Brandon Stuckley.They have two great-grandchildren: Allie Hawk and Kendryl Heckman.A party for the couple was held at Dinkey Memorial Church, hosted by their children and grandchildren.
